The latest edition of WWE Monday Night Raw for June 15, 2020 took place at the WWE Performance Center in Orlando, Florida.
Here is a recap of the most noteworthy highlights from this episode for those who might have missed it:
— Randy Orton started the show with a promo about how Edge reminded him what it felt like to be The Legend Killer. Edge is injured and not slated to return for another year. Christian came out and Orton challenged him to an unsanctioned match for later in the night.
— Kevin Owens defeated Angel Garza by pinfall.
— MVP and Bobby Lashley talked about how Lana was the reason Lashley lost at Backlash last night. Lana came out to say everything was fine until MVP came around, but Lashley agreed that it was Lana's fault. Long story short, Lashley wants a divorce.
— The Viking Raiders and The Street Profits defeated Akira Tozawa's ninjas by pinfall. Following the match, the big ninja (7'3" Big Jordan from the Performance Center) came into the ring, but Big Show made his return to help out The Viking Profits.
— Seth Rollins and Rey Mysterio had another promo exchange with Mysterio via satellite. Mysterio's son Dominick already left for Raw before Rey knew about it. Rey warned Rollins not to hurt him, but Rollins said he'd only take him out if he's part of the problem and doesn't join his philosophy. Dominick then appeared and attacked Rollins from behind. Murphy and Austin Theory came out to help Rollins, but Dominick escaped.
— The IIconics (Peyton Royce and Billie Kay) defeated Liv Morgan and Natalya by pinfall. After the match, Kay and Royce challenged Bayley and Sasha Banks for another tag title match, just one team against the other team, without Alexa Bliss and Nikki Cross in the mix. Nobody came out, so they called them cowards and said they'd find someone who could get the Women's Tag Team Championship match set for next week.
— Big Show warned Christian that Orton's plan for the unsanctioned match is to do whatever he wants to Christian, but if it was him, he'd shut Orton's mouth. Christian accepted the challenge.
— Natalya complained to Liv Morgan about their loss and how nobody respects how she's built this division brick by brick. Lana then approached her to talk about how she's getting a divorce and how she's tired of being blamed for everyone's shortcomings. Natalya said she understood.
— MVP approached Apollo Crews with the idea that they should work together and he'll guide him to keep the United States Championship. Crews didn't agree with it, but MVP remained adamant that the only way Crews is going to hold onto that title is with him. Apollo Crews later defeated Shelton Benjamin by pinfall, but he won the match by hooking his arm on the ropes, which was technically cheating.
— MVP and Bobby Lashley challenged R-Truth and Drew McIntyre to put but their belts on the line in their tag team match. Later, R-Truth got the match changed so only the WWE Championship (and not the 24/7 title) was on the line. Thankfully, Drew McIntyre and R-Truth defeated MVP and Bobby Lashley by pinfall to retain the WWE title.
— Sasha Banks and Bayley came out for a promo about Bayley's birthday. The IIconics came out and taunted them until Bayley accepted to a tag title match for next week.
— Raw Women's Championship Match: Asuka defeated Nia Jax by pinfall to retain the title. Jax had pushed referee John Cone and was about to be disqualified when Asuka rolled her up for a pinfall and Cone made it a fast count.
— Randy Orton defeated Christian in an unsanctioned match by pinfall. All that happened was Ric Flair tried to convince Christian not to fight and when he told him he had to, Flair low-blowed Christian, which gave Orton an opportunity to punt Christian in the head and pin him. Medics came to help Christian and Orton told them to take care of him.
